  1. // SPDX-License-Identifier: GPL-2.0+
  2. /*
  3. * net/dsa/tag_trailer.c - Trailer tag format handling
  4. * Copyright (c) 2008-2009 Marvell Semiconductor
  5. */
  6. #include <linux/etherdevice.h>
  7. #include <linux/list.h>
  8. #include <linux/slab.h>
  9. #include "dsa_priv.h"
  10. static struct sk_buff *trailer_xmit(struct sk_buff *skb, struct net_device *dev)
  11. {
  12. struct dsa_port *dp = dsa_slave_to_port(dev);
  13. u8 *trailer;
  14. trailer = skb_put(skb, 4);
  15. trailer[0] = 0x80;
  16. trailer[1] = 1 << dp->index;
  17. trailer[2] = 0x10;
  18. trailer[3] = 0x00;
  19. return skb;
  20. }
  21. static struct sk_buff *trailer_rcv(struct sk_buff *skb, struct net_device *dev,
  22. struct packet_type *pt)
  23. {
  24. u8 *trailer;
  25. int source_port;
  26. if (skb_linearize(skb))
  27. return NULL;
  28. trailer = skb_tail_pointer(skb) - 4;
  29. if (trailer[0] != 0x80 || (trailer[1] & 0xf8) != 0x00 ||
  30. (trailer[2] & 0xef) != 0x00 || trailer[3] != 0x00)
  31. return NULL;
  32. source_port = trailer[1] & 7;
  33. skb->dev = dsa_master_find_slave(dev, 0, source_port);
  34. if (!skb->dev)
  35. return NULL;
  36. if (pskb_trim_rcsum(skb, skb->len - 4))
  37. return NULL;
  38. return skb;
  39. }
  40. static const struct dsa_device_ops trailer_netdev_ops = {
  41. .name = "trailer",
  42. .proto = DSA_TAG_PROTO_TRAILER,
  43. .xmit = trailer_xmit,
  44. .rcv = trailer_rcv,
  45. .overhead = 4,
  46. .tail_tag = true,
  47. };
  48. MODULE_LICENSE("GPL");
  49. MODULE_ALIAS_DSA_TAG_DRIVER(DSA_TAG_PROTO_TRAILER);
  50. module_dsa_tag_driver(trailer_netdev_ops);
